No plans to upgrade Metsibotlhoko kgotla
23 Mar 2017
Parliament has been informed that there were no cases held at Metsibotlhoko kgotla in 2016 because the kgotla is a court of arbitration and not court of record.
Assistant Minister of Local Government and Rural Development, Mr Frans Van der Westhuizen stated that in 2016, the court of arbitration at the village kgotla did not refer any cases to Sesung Customary Court.
He further stated that there were no plans under NDP 11 or Kweneng District Development Plan 8 to upgrade Metsibotlhoko from a court of arbitration to court of record.
However, he noted that the issue would be revisited during the midterm review of NDP 11.
MP for Takatokwane, Mr Ngaka Ngaka had asked the minister to state the number of cases held at Metsibotlhoko village kgotla in 2016 and those referred to Sesung village kgotla.
The MP also wanted to know when Metsibotlhoko kgotla will be upgraded. ENDS
